Job Purpose

 

National Grid Electricity Transmission is delivering one of the UK’s most ambitious infrastructure programmes — a 500km, 2000MW HVDC cable connecting Peterhead in Scotland to Drax in North Yorkshire.

As Head of Project Delivery, you’ll take charge of this multi-billion-pound project, steering it through construction and delivery with precision, purpose, and passion.

The EGL2 route includes major converter stations, with onshore infrastructure linking the subsea cable to the grid. It’s a project that not only supports the UK’s net zero ambitions but also strengthens energy resilience and unlocks economic growth across the east coast.

 

You’ll be leading a team of up to 10 direct reports and overseeing a wider delivery organisation of around 30 staff, plus several hundred contractors across multiple sites. The team includes deep marine technical expertise, reflecting the project’s dual focus on both onshore and offshore delivery.
